Beyond the numbers

What each city asks you to trade

Costs and scores help narrow the choice. These practical strengths and limitations finish the picture.

Mersin Turkey

Strengths

  • Affordable cost of living with low rent
  • Delicious and cheap local food especially fresh seafood
  • Beautiful Mediterranean coastline and pleasant climate
  • Friendly locals and growing expat community
  • Good public transport within city
  • Rich historical sites nearby like Tarsus and KΔ±zkalesi

Trade-offs

  • Limited English spoken outside tourist areas
  • Air conditioning essential during hot summers
  • Tap water not drinkable, need bottled water
  • Bureaucracy can be slow for residence permits
  • Nightlife is modest compared to Istanbul or Izmir
  • Earthquake risk as city lies on seismic zone

Common visa routes

  • e-Visa
  • Tourist Visa (up to 90 days)
  • Short-Term Residence Permit
Sintra Portugal

Strengths

  • Stunning natural scenery and palaces
  • Mild year-round climate
  • Close to Lisbon for big-city access
  • Rich history and culture
  • Safe and family-friendly environment
  • Great hiking trails and outdoor activities

Trade-offs

  • Tourist crowds can be overwhelming in peak season
  • Hilly terrain makes walking exhausting
  • Limited coworking spaces compared to Lisbon
  • Higher rent than other Portuguese towns
  • Public transport can be infrequent to outlying areas
  • Fewer nightlife options for young nomads

Common visa routes

  • D7 Passive Income Visa
  • Digital Nomad Visa
  • Tourist Visa (90 days)
